    Morris-Hardeman to seek re-election to USD 383 board

    0
    By KMAN Staff on December 3, 2024 Local News

    Jayme Morris-Hardeman on Monday told Mike Matson on 1350 KMAN’s “Within Reason with Mike Matson” she plans to run for re-election next year.

    “Education is something that I’m passionate about,” Morris-Hardeman said. “I had an interest from my perspective of having spent all these years at CASA and at Thrive working with families in poverty, families that experienced trauma, and I wanted to be sure that those students were receiving what they needed. But I also just feel passionately about teachers.”
